With over 2,000 words of expert advice, you’ll learn how to select, use, and care for your magnetic brush to achieve streak-free glass and vibrant aquatic life.\nWhy a Magnetic Cleaner Brush Is Essential\nTraditional cleaning methods, like scrubbing from inside the tank, can be messy, stressful for fish, and often fail to reach every corner. A quality magnetic glass scraper offers:\nHands-Free Operation: Clean the interior panel without getting your arms wet.\nSafe for Fish: Gentle on aquatic inhabitants, minimizing disturbance.\nEfficient Algae Removal: Powerful magnets maintain steady pressure for thorough scrubbing.\nStreak-Free Glass: Dual-sided scrubbing pads polish the surface for crystal clarity.\nEasy Maneuverability: Reach tight corners, curved tanks, and awkward angles.\nUnderstanding Algae and Glass Fouling\nBefore selecting the best aquarium glass cleaning tool, it helps to understand common fouling agents:\nGreen Algae: Fast-growing, thrives in high light and nutrient-rich water.\nBrown Algae (Diatoms): Frequent in new setups, feeds on silicates in water.\nBlue-Green Algae (Cyanobacteria): Slimy mats that indicate poor water quality.\nHard Water Stains: Calcium buildup can leave chalky deposits on glass.\nDifferent algae types require varying levels of abrasion. A versatile magnetic scrubber for tanks with interchangeable pads lets you adapt to light or stubborn growth.\nTypes of Aquarium Magnetic Cleaners\nMagnetic tank brushes come in several designs. EcoClean Bi-Material Magnetic Scrubber\nMaterials: Recycled plastics and sustainable bamboo handle.\nPad: Reusable microfibre felt that resists odors.\nCompatibility: Glass up to 5/8\" and acrylic up to 1/2\".\nWhy We Love It: Environmentally friendly without compromising cleaning power.\nHow to Choose the Right Magnetic Cleaner\nSelecting the ideal best fish aquarium magnet cleaner involves:\nMeasuring Glass Thickness: Ensure magnetic strength matches aquarium walls.\nAssessing Algae Type: Coarse pads for green hair algae; gentle pads for diatoms.\nTank Shape: Curved vs. flat sides require specific brush profiles.\nFrequency of Cleaning: Electronic vibrators speed up heavy-duty routines.\nMaterial Sensitivity: Acrylic tanks need soft, non-abrasive pads.\nStep-by-Step Guide to Using Your Magnetic Scrubber\nFollow these best practices to maximise effectiveness and safety:\nPrepare the Tank: Remove decor near the glass and ensure water circulation is paused.\nTrim Algae: If growth is extreme, manually loosen clumps before scrubbing.\nAttach the Interior Pad: Sanitize and securely fit inside piece against the algae.\nAlign the Exterior Magnet: Carefully place on opposite glass side, matching position.\nScrub in Overlapping Strokes: Move horizontally then vertically for full coverage.\nRinse Pads Regularly: As they collect debris, rinse in tank water to avoid scratching.\nWipe External Glass: Use a microfibre cloth for the outside to remove residual smudges.\nMaintenance and Care for Longevity\nProper upkeep extends the life of your best aquarium glass cleaning tool:\nRinse After Use: Clean pads and magnets in fresh water to remove algae and minerals.\nAir Dry Thoroughly: Prevent mold by fully drying components before storage.\nReplace Worn Pads: Swap abrasive inserts every 2, 3 months or when performance declines.\nCheck Magnet Integrity: Avoid dropping magnets on hard surfaces which can weaken their strength.\nStore Safely: Keep away from metal tools or electronics to prevent accidental damage.\nSafety Precautions\nMagnetic brushes are generally safe, but follow these guidelines:\nAvoid Pinching: Keep fingers clear of the magnet pinch zone.\nMind Fragile Tanks: Use lower magnetic strength on thin or older glass.\nWatch for Scratches: Test a small area first if unsure about pad abrasiveness.\nSupervise Electronic Models: Ensure charging ports are dry before plugging in.\nDispose Responsibly: Recycle magnets and plastics according to local guidelines.\nCan I use a magnetic cleaner on acrylic tanks?\nYes, but only with soft pads specifically designed for acrylic surfaces. Hard carbide or steel inserts will scratch.\nHow often should I clean my aquarium glass?\nLight algae can be removed weekly; heavy fouling may require bi-weekly or monthly scrubbing, depending on your tank’s nutrient levels.\nAre electronic magnetic scrubbers worth it?\nFor large tanks or stubborn algae, vibratory models reduce scrubbing effort and save time, making them a worthwhile investment for serious hobbyists.\nWill magnets affect my fish or equipment?\nProperly shielded magnets are safe for fish and do not interfere with filters or heaters. Keep them away from sensitive electronic devices when stored.\nHow do I remove calcium deposits?\nSoak the interior pad in a vinegar solution before scrubbing, then use a dedicated scraper attachment if necessary.
